✦ Synopsis


We have solved the crystal structures of nine pseudo-peptide analogues deriving from the hydrazino analogue of glycine or valine (NBH2-N"H-C"HR-C02H, R = H or i P r ) or proline ( NBH2-N"-C"H-C02H) and containing the hydrazide ( CO-NOH-N" <) or N@-Z-aminoamide [ CO-N"( NBHZ)] peptidomimetic link. This study gives access to the average geometry of these two links, to their inter-and intramolecular interaction modes, and to their influence on the conformational properties of the molecules.
